Red Truck California Red Wine 2005

This red was better than I had remembered. Perhaps it was the fire that I was sitting in front of and the good book I was digesting. It is a blend of their Petite Syrah, Cab Franc and Syrah and offers a nice, robust color and is well made with no obvious deficiencies. [...]

C.A.O. Cameroon

C.A.O. Cameroon
“Evening Smoke” 
This afternoon I enjoyed a nice C.A.O. Cameroon. I am a big fan of the C.A.O brand because of their consistent quality. This was no exception. The appearance and construction were both good. The cigar was tight and solid and the draw was thoroughly consistent throughout. It got [...]

Macanudo Cafe “Duke of Devon” (5.5″ x 42)

“Everyday Smoke”
Overall the Duke of Devon is a fine everyday smoke. The construction is great and the draw is consistently smooth from cigar to cigar. The end cap is well formed making for a easy cut and good draw, I did however have a qualm with the construction of the triple cap. In a perfect [...]
